FAQS on beveled pipette tips

Q: What are beveled pipette tips used for?

A: Beveled pipette tips are designed with angled openings to improve precision when handling viscous liquids or accessing narrow containers. They reduce splashing and ensure consistent sample transfer. They are ideal for applications like cell culture or molecular biology.

Q: How do beveled pipette tips differ from standard pipette tips?

A: Beveled pipette tips feature a slanted edge at the tip, unlike the flat opening of standard tips. This design minimizes liquid retention and enhances control during aspiration. They are particularly useful for challenging lab workflows.

Q: Are 50 ml pipette tips available with a beveled design?

A: Yes, 50 ml pipette tips often incorporate a beveled design to handle larger volumes efficiently. The beveled edge ensures smoother dispensing and reduces bubble formation. These are commonly used in industrial or high-throughput settings.

Q: When should I use a beveled pipette tip instead of a regular one?

A: Use beveled pipette tips for viscous samples, narrow tubes, or angled vial access. Their slanted design prevents tip blockage and improves accuracy. Regular tips may struggle with these specific scenarios.

Q: Can 50 ml beveled pipette tips reduce contamination risks?

A: Yes, the beveled design of 50 ml pipette tips ensures cleaner dispensing, minimizing drips and splashes. This lowers cross-contamination risks during large-volume transfers. They are often autoclavable for added safety.
